Churchill Downs Incorporated, the operator of the iconic Kentucky Derby racetrack, posted record financials for 2025, with net revenue reaching $2.9 billion, net income of $383 million, and Adjusted EBITDA of $1.2 billion. Despite these achievements, Churchill Downs Inc stock (ISIN: US1714841087) has declined 24.4% year-to-date in 2026, trading around $101 amid broader sector pressures and high debt levels.

Record 2025 Caps Strong Execution

The company's 2026 proxy statement highlights a banner year, driven by the 151st Kentucky Derby's all-time wagering records and peak NBC viewership. Churchill Downs returned $456.3 million to shareholders via buybacks and dividends, marking the 15th consecutive annual dividend increase. This capital return underscores disciplined allocation in a capital-intensive industry.

Live Racing and Balanced Wagering segments benefited from renewed NBC broadcast economics, while Historical Racing Machine (HRM) venues expanded aggressively. Opens like Owensboro Racing & Gaming and expansions in Virginia propelled revenue growth.

HRM Expansion as Core Growth Engine

Churchill Downs' business model hinges on HRM venues, blending horse racing heritage with slot-like gaming. 2025 saw Owensboro, KY open in February, Rosie's Richmond expansion in August, and Roseshire in September, boosting HRM revenue. Marshall Yards in Calvert City, KY launched in February 2026, with Rockingham Grand Casino in New Hampshire advancing.

This segment offers high margins due to uncoupled pari-mutuel taxation, differentiating from traditional casinos. Operating leverage kicks in as venues mature, with pull-through on machines driving recurring cash flows.

Derby Week Investments Elevate Premium Experiences

Derby remains the crown jewel, with 2026 upgrades including primetime Kentucky Oaks on NBC May 1, Finish Line Suites and Mansion renovations, and Victory Run suites for 2028. These target high-end hospitality, where pricing power exceeds inflation.

Financial Health: Leverage and Returns in Balance

Debt-to-equity stands at 4.87, reflecting capex for expansions, but ROE of 42.54% and net margins of 14% demonstrate efficiency. Free cash flow supports $456M returns, with dividend payout under 6% next year, sustainable amid 13.9% EPS growth forecast to $7.88.

Cash conversion remains robust, funding growth without dilution. Balance sheet strength positions CHDN for opportunistic buybacks if shares dip further.

Risks: Regulation, Leverage, Consumer Spend

HRM faces state-level scrutiny, potentially capping machine counts. Debt load vulnerable to rate hikes; consumer discretionary slowdown hits wagering. Competition from DraftKings digital betting erodes traditional handle, though CHDN hedges via venues.
